For merchants who prioritize fast time to market, design polish, and the flexibility of “apps everywhere,” Shopify often comes out ahead. In contrast, businesses with more complex catalogs, B2B or multi-storefront needs, or those wanting stronger built-in commerce/SEO tools with fewer add-ons tend to favor BigCommerce.
BigCommerce
Feature-rich out of the box even on lower tiers
Good security and reliability
No transaction fees
Limited customization in design and layout
Some features are hidden, documentation or setup can be non-intuitive
Cost scaling / plan thresholds
What is BigCommerce
BigCommerce is an enterprise-capable SaaS ecommerce platform offering rich built-in commerce, SEO, and omnichannel tools that scale with growing businesses, though with some limitations in design flexibility and steep costs at higher tiers.
Usecases for BigCommerce
Growing businesses / mid-market merchants that need built-in features, solid reliability, and a platform that scales without changing stacks.
Shopify
User-friendly interface
Extensive theme selection
Comprehensive App ecosystem
Can be launched without developers
Proprietary coding language
Content management limitations
Transaction fees
What is Shopify
Shopify is a cloud‐based ecommerce platform that enables businesses of all sizes to quickly set up, manage, and scale their online stores. As a SaaS solution, Shopify provides a complete suite of tools—including website design, inventory and order management, payment processing, and marketing automation—all from one easy-to-use platform.
Usecases for Shopify
Perfect for quickly deploying small to medium-sized online stores with a wide range of out-of-the-box features.
Full
None
Partial
Integration
BigCommerce
Shopify
Crystallize
Tech
Architecture
Open SaaS, monolithic with optional headless APIs
Monolithic / Modular
Event based architecture with horizontal scaling
Cloud infrastructure
Google Cloud
Shopify Cloud
AWS
API coverage
REST + GraphQL APIs (partial coverage)
REST / GraphQL
GraphQL
Built with
PHP/Node.js backend, GraphQL layer
Ruby / PHP
TypeScript / GraphQL
Security features
PCI DSS Level 1, SSL, MFA, DDoS protection
SSL / 2FA / PCI DSS
TLS/SSL, DDoS protection, SOC2 compliance
Scalability
Maintenance
Managed
Managed
Customization level
Moderate: theming system + API integrations
Frontend integration
Stencil framework, Next.js & React supported via APIs
Liquid / SDKs
Framework-agnostic
AI/Machine learning
Built-in AI product recommendations + third-party
Via apps
Via third-party
Multitenancy
Book time with an expert to discuss your product universe
BOOK a personalized 1-on-1 demo today, and we’ll show you what makes Crystallize a powerful product story engine and if it is well-suited for your business.
24/7 Support / Community / Dedicated support (Plus and Advanced plans)
Slack / Community / Dedicated account manager (Enterprise)
Documentation quality
Comprehensive docs, BigCommerce University
Comprehensive / User-friendly
Comprehensive, well-organized
Additional resources
Webinars / Training / Growth services
Help Center / API Documentation / Guides
Livestream videos / API Reference / Developer guides
Community
Community and forums
Large, active merchant community and forums
Large and Active
Growing and Active (Slack)
Professional training
Certification programs
DISCLAIMER: The comparison pages on this website are based on publicly available information and are intended for informational purposes only. While we strive to provide accurate and up-to-date content , we make no representations or warranties regarding the completeness or accuracy of the information presented. Readers are advised to consult the official websites of the respective platforms for the most current details, as features and specifications are subject to change without notice.